## TICKET: Config drift — cron migration to Wrenflow

During the move of nightly cron jobs from the Oatley batch hosts to the Wrenflow workflow engine, we found the two environments have drifted: three jobs on Oatley carry manual edits never reflected in source control, and Wrenflow's staging copy uses different retry and timeout values. Release manager action: freeze changes to Oatley crontabs until parity is confirmed, then cut over in the 0.9.4 release window. The reconciled values we intend to ship are as follows.

service settings:
ralael:
  pin: 7453
  tenant: zorath
  seal: seal_087806e4
  metrics_host: metrics.ralael.paliqworks.example
  standby_team: fraath
  escalation: praok-istiel
  nonce: 10e083

Build Provenance — Ledgervale Spreadsheet Export. Reviewer note: memory usage during XLSX export scales with sheet width because the style table is duplicated per column batch. Builds after 3.9 include a provenance manifest recording the allocator settings used, so regressions can be tied to a specific build configuration. Please verify the manifest is emitted in your branch. The provenance token for the baseline build is below.

pipeline stamp: htk4_66df

## Configuration

Pixelhoard's image cache leaks memory when eviction is disabled. Keep CACHE_EVICTION=aggressive until the fix in the renderer lands. Restart the worker nightly as a stopgap. The cache also reports heap stats to our internal metrics sink, which requires an auth token in the env file. The line immediately below sets that token.

sealed setting: LEDGER_TOKEN5=6d086

Subject: DR drill — bulk edits, admin table

Plugin authors,

Drill runs Tuesday on the Marrowline staging admin console. Bulk-edit operations on the partner table will be replayed from journal. Your plugins must tolerate duplicate bulk-edit events and must not write during the freeze window. Hooks that mutate rows mid-replay will be disabled. Test idempotency beforehand. Access to the drill sandbox requires the recovery passphrase, which is provided below.

vault phrase of baweg-hafog = caswyn-istael-holdor